Angelo Mathews, a seasoned all-rounder, shared his enthusiasm about being part of his fourth ODI World Cup campaign, despite his initial surprise at not being selected when the final 15 for the India trip was announced. Mathews was called up to the Sri Lanka squad as a replacement for the injured Matheesha Pathirana on October 10. Angelo Mathews was successful in making a comeback against England in the World Cup 2023. Angelo Mathews caught the ball after almost 3 years and took the wicket on the very third ball.

Initially serving as a traveling reserve with the Sri Lankan squad, Mathews officially rejoined the team earlier this week. With his extensive experience, including three previous World Cup appearances, Mathews is set to take on England in Bengaluru. Despite playing only seven ODIs in the last three years, he emphasized his commitment to rigorous training and readiness for any opportunity that might arise.

Mathews expressed, “So, what I can control is keep pushing myself individually in terms of fitness, bowling, batting, everything. In anticipation of any potential opportunity, I’ve been diligently committed to extensive training over the past month, alongside my teammates at the High-Performance Center (HPC), ensuring that I am fully prepared when the moment arrives. But it is what it is, the opportunity came.”

Boasting a remarkable track record of 5865 runs and 120 wickets, the resolute 36-year-old Mathews is resolutely focused on leaving a substantial imprint. His reintegration into the squad injects vital experience into Sri Lanka’s middle-order, rectifying a notable void in the competitive lineup.

Sri Lanka enters the contest on a positive note following a victory over the Netherlands, ending a three-match losing streak in the 2023 World Cup.

Mathews also conveyed his best wishes for Matheesha Pathirana’s swift recovery, recognizing the unfortunate nature of leaving a World Cup due to injury. He expressed confidence in Pathirana’s potential and expressed the primary goal of reaching the semi-finals. Mathews is fully committed to putting in the hard work required to achieve this objective.

As he contemplated his fourth World Cup participation within a span of five years, Mathews expressed his positive outlook and unwavering commitment to deliver his utmost performance. He underscored the shared ambition of the team to progress to the next stage and secure a spot in the semi-finals, all while highlighting the enthusiasm and pleasure derived from the upcoming challenges.
